Imidacloprid for Root Aphids An Effective Solution for Plant Protection


Root aphids can be a significant threat to various plants, causing detrimental effects on their growth and overall health. These small pests inhabit the root zone, feeding on plant sap and weakening the plant's ability to absorb nutrients and water. As a result, affected plants may display symptoms such as yellowing leaves, stunted growth, and in severe cases, plant death. Fortunately, there are effective treatments available to combat root aphids, and one of the most notable among them is Imidacloprid.


What is Imidacloprid?


Imidacloprid is a systemic insecticide belonging to the neonicotinoid class of chemicals. It works by interfering with the transmission of nervous impulses in insects, leading to paralysis and ultimately death. Due to its systemic nature, Imidacloprid is absorbed by the plant and transported throughout its tissues, making it particularly effective against pests that feed on the plant's sap, such as root aphids. This mode of action allows for long-lasting protection, making it a popular choice among growers and agricultural professionals.


How Imidacloprid Works Against Root Aphids


When applied to the soil or as a foliar treatment, Imidacloprid penetrates the plant's vascular system. Once inside, it targets the nervous system of root aphids feeding on the roots, thereby eliminating them before they can cause extensive damage. Because it acts systemically, it can provide protection even against new infestations. This is particularly important for crops that are susceptible to continuous attacks from root aphids.


Benefits of Using Imidacloprid


1. Efficacy Imidacloprid is highly effective against a wide range of pests, not just root aphids. Its broad-spectrum activity makes it a versatile tool in integrated pest management practices.

2. Systemic Action The systemic nature of Imidacloprid ensures that all parts of the plant are protected. This means that even if some aphids are missed during the initial treatment, they are likely to be affected by the insecticide later.


3. Longevity Imidacloprid provides extended residual activity, which reduces the frequency of applications. This helps in minimizing labor and costs associated with pest control.


4. Reduced Toxicity to Beneficial Insects When applied correctly, Imidacloprid poses lower risks to beneficial insects compared to other conventional insecticides. This characteristic is particularly important for growing environments that rely on natural pest control mechanisms.


Application Considerations


While Imidacloprid is an effective solution for managing root aphids, it is essential to follow application guidelines and recommended dosages. Overuse or improper application can lead to resistance development in pest populations and potential harm to non-target organisms. Moreover, it is crucial to use it in conjunction with other pest management practices to maintain a balanced ecosystem.
